Understanding High DA PA Profile Submission
High DA PA (Domain Authority/Page Authority) profile submission involves creating profiles on websites with high domain authority and page authority to obtain backlinks for SEO purposes. These profiles typically include information about the user or business along with a link back to their website. How High DA PA Profile Submission Works
High DA PA profile submission works on the principle that backlinks from websites with high domain authority and page authority are more valuable for SEO purposes. Users create profiles on these websites, providing information such as their name, bio, and website URL. By including a link to their website in the profile, users aim to gain a valuable backlink that can potentially improve their website’s search engine rankings.

Drawbacks of High DA PA Profile Submission
Time-Consuming:
Creating profiles on multiple high DA PA websites can be time-consuming and requires effort to maintain and update them regularly.
Quality Control:
Not all high DA PA websites are relevant to your niche or industry, and some may have spammy or low-quality content. It’s essential to carefully vet the websites before creating profiles to ensure they align with your brand values.
Risk of Spam:
Some high DA PA websites may have lax moderation policies, allowing spammy or irrelevant profiles to be created. This can dilute the quality of the website and potentially harm your brand’s reputation if associated with such platforms.
Overemphasis on Metrics:
While high DA PA metrics are important indicators of a website’s authority, they should not be the sole criteria for profile submission. Relevance, audience engagement, and content quality are equally important factors to consider.
